Join ceramicist Laura Hollis for a fun and creative workshop making your very own sea or beach monster.
Using excellent quality air dry clay young artists will learn professional hand-building techniques to build their quirky monster inspired by the Sea side, scalely skin, googly eyes, let their imaginations go wild, with time to paint lots of funky colours.
No kiln needed, leave your monster to harden at home. Bring a box (or cage) to transport your monster home.
One monster per participant.
Workshop will take place in the St George’s Arts Centre main gallery as part of our Great British Summer Holiday exhibition.
Suitable for ages 4+
Workshop facilitated by Laura Hollis
Workshop lasts approximately 1.5 hours.
